Please ban conversion therapy
 

It is so very important to ban conversion therapy not only to prevent harm (which is the number one premise behind mental and physical health care), but to also support human decency and acceptance so that individuals who identify as a sexual minority can have the opportunity to thrive in today's society. Research consistently shows that conversion therapy is harmful and causes long lasting painful effects. Not only that, but allowing conversion therapy to still be legal sends a message that an aspect of someone's identity is "wrong" and needs to be fixed, despite the fact that "homosexuality" has not been recognized in the mental health field as a disorder since 1973. Even at this point, it was not the finest moment in mental health care, because aspects of identity should never be pathologized. This is the equivalent of stating that because someone identifies as "Christian" they should be "fixed", or because they identify as "White" they should be "fixed". Research consistently also shows that sexual orientation is not a choice, and that this aspect of identity is the same as all others, in that a person is born with this aspect of who they are and identify as. By banning conversion therapy, we send the message that all aspects of identity are appreciated and supported, and stop the message that certain identities are "wrong" or "bad". I personally have had clients terrified of being "sent to conversion therapy", and the fact that someone fears an aspect of mental health treatment sends the message that we need to take this "threat" off the table. Please think about how you would feel if someone wanted to "send you away" to treatment because of an aspect of your own identity, and ban conversion therapy as a step towards promoting the welfare of all.
